Person Specification:

For appointment to this grade, a candidate must have:

  1. At least four (4) years relevant work experience;
  2. Bachelors Degree in Architecture or equivalent qualification from a recognized institution;
  3. Graduate member of the Architectural Association of Kenya (A.A.K) or any other recognized professional body in good standing;
  4. Registered as a Graduate Architect by the Board of Registration of Architects and Quantity Surveyors (BORAQS);
  5. Supervisory course lasting not less than two (2) weeks from a recognized institution;
  6. Proficiency in computer applications; and
  7. Fulfills the requirements of chapter six of the Constitution.

  1. Initiating formulation, implementation, monitoring and review of procedures and standards for undertaking architectural designs and construction work;
  2. Providing information for feasibility study and planning for housing projects;
  3. Preparing architectural designs, specifications and drawings;
  4. Obtaining County and statutory approvals for architectural designs and drawings;
  5. Reviewing tender and contract documentation for architectural and building aspects;
  6. Participation in evaluation of contractual claims;
  7. Participating in procurement processes for housing projects;
  8. Undertaking monitoring and evaluation of housing projects;
  9. Supervision of construction of housing projects to ensure quality and adherence to specifications;
  10. Preparation of requisite documents for obtaining certificate of occupation;
  11. Participation in research on housing and architectural designs, technology and materials;
  12. Training of students and guiding interns attached to Architectural Department;
